The Iranian people are witnessing a decline in support for the nuclear program, as a large popular wave protests against the state’s management, especially the Revolutionary Guard, which insists on continuing the nuclear program despite years of project setbacks and financial losses. Currently, the discussion centers on the cost of uranium enrichment and military programs, amid escalating disagreements within the regime's institutions regarding the priority of expenditures between economic crises—such as supporting basic goods and rehabilitating infrastructure—and defense and nuclear commitments. These disagreements lead to differences in officials' positions: some call for evaluating costs against strategic objectives, while others insist that enrichment and missile programs should not be prioritized in restraint measures. Ultimately, decisions remain dictated by the will of the Supreme Leader and the Revolutionary Guard, amidst an American escalation through sanctions aimed at increasing pressure on Iranian funding.
